Typical low-high price ranges for basement wall repair vary depending on project scope and conditions. The following provides a general overview of costs associated with different types of repairs.

$1,500 - $4,500 - Basic wall stabilization and crack repair

$4,500 - $12,000 - Full wall reinforcement and waterproofing

Project Type Typical Range
Crack Repair $1,000 - $3,000
Wall Stabilization $2,000 - $6,000
Waterproofing $3,000 - $10,000
Full Wall Reinforcement $4,500 - $12,000
Leak Repair $1,500 - $5,000
Interior Drainage Installation $4,000 - $15,000

What Affects the Cost of Basement Wall Repair

Several factors can influence the overall expense of repairing basement walls. Understanding these elements can help in estimating project costs and comparing options effectively.

  • Materials used: The type and quality of materials selected impact the cost, from basic concrete to specialized waterproofing products.
  • Size and scope: Larger or more extensive damage requires more materials and labor, affecting the overall price.
  • Labor complexity: The difficulty of the repair, including accessibility and structural considerations, can influence labor costs.
  • Permitting requirements: Local regulations may necessitate permits, which can add to the project expenses.
  • Additional features or upgrades: Optional enhancements such as drainage systems, insulation, or finishing touches may increase total costs.
Scope/Size Typical Range
Small repair (localized damage) $1,000 - $3,000
Moderate repair (partial wall) $3,000 - $8,000
Extensive repair (large area) $8,000 - $15,000
Full basement wall replacement $15,000 - $30,000

This table provides general cost ranges for basement wall repair projects based on scope and size, helping to compare typical project expenses.
